Programming PHP, 2d ed

SciTech Book News, Sept, 2006

Programming PHP, 2d ed.

Lerdorf, Rasmus et al.

O'Reilly Media, Inc.

2006

521 pages

$39.99

Paperback

QA76.73

This edition of the comprehensive guide focuses on the "mature" PHP 5 but also takes into consideration the real world: over 40 percent of all web applications are written in PHP, and it is installed on over 22 million domain servers. The authors cover the basics of language, functions, strings, arrays, objects, web techniques, databases, graphics, PDF, XML, security, application techniques, extending PHP, and PHP on Windows. Within these categories they include information on interacting with relational databases and the new PDO library, advanced topics such as creating secure scripts, and quick reference guides to all the core functions and standard extensions.
